In the EG915U hardware design guide, it is recommended to use a TVS diode with 0.05 pF capacitance on the RF input. However, I find very few (if any) components that meet this specification. Could someone please:
- Confirm whether the value is indeed 0.05 pF (not 0.5 pF)
- Provide specific TVS diode model suggestions or equivalents
- Share any application notes or reference designs where this is implemented

I just want to clarify one point: even an 0402 pad itself typically has around 0.3–0.5 pF of parasitic capacitance, so a 0.05 pF TVS diode seems physically unrealistic.
Could you please confirm whether the recommended value is actually 0.05 pF or perhaps 0.5 pF?
And in general, is the goal to use an exact 0.05 pF device, or simply a very low-capacitance RF TVS (around 0.1–0.2 pF)?
